CANTON, N.Y. – The Plattsburgh State men's cross country team closed out its 2022 season at the NCAA Division III Mideast Regional Championships hosted by St. Lawrence University on Saturday at the Ronald C. Hoffmann Cross Country Course, placing 15th with a score of 416 points.
Sophomore
Noah Bonesteel (Averill Park, N.Y./Averill Park) and first-year student Erik Kucera (Mount Sinai, N.Y./Mount Sinai) finished in sequence to lead the Cardinals, placing 66th (28:07.7) and 67th (28:09.2), respectively, on the rain-soaked, eight-kilometer course. First-year student Ethan Kahl (Whitesboro, N.Y./Whitesboro) checked in shortly thereafter, clocking a 72nd-place time of 28:17.5, while junior
Michael Brockway (Washingtonville, N.Y./Washingtonville) took 89th (28:49.6) and first-year student Nick Gelsomino (Bayport, N.Y./Bayport-Blue Point) finished 126th (30:47.1). Junior
Sean Grady (Lagrangeville, N.Y./Arlington) and sophomore
Denali Rodriguez-Garnica (Port Henry, N.Y./Moriah) rounded out the Plattsburgh State contingent, placing 132nd (31:29.1) and 141st (32:12.3), respectively.
Williams College won the regional team championship with a score of 40 points and earns the region's automatic bid into the NCAA Division III National Championships. Senior Elias Lindgren of Williams crossed first individually with a time of 25:03.9.
